The Faculty Program in Music: Jazz is designed for students who trained as jazz musicians and who are interested in a pattern of specialization not provided in the established major programs, or who are interested in combining studies in music with studies in other disciplines.
With the approval of a staff adviser, you can design your own program聽around specific interests or develop programs with a broader base by incorporating courses from other disciplines and faculties.
Minors, double degrees and double majors
Once you're enrolled in this program, you can apply to add a minor in another music field or from another faculty at 9I制作厂免费.
You can also apply to add a second major or degree to your B.Mus. program.
